Children’s Creative Learning Center at FIU is a learning center located in Miami, Florida, focused on providing early childhood education and developmental support. Situated on the Modesto A. Maidique Campus, this center offers a structured environment designed to foster creativity, cognitive growth, and social skills among young learners. The facility caters to families seeking educational programs that blend academic readiness with creative exploration, supporting children’s overall development in a safe and nurturing setting.
